How to set decimal tab - Swintec 7040

We don't use our typewriter very much anymore and when I do it is when I am on a tight schedule typing up a bid package that I need the decimal tab for.

No one can remember how to set this - can you help?

Move to the position you want the tab, hold down the tab set key and the mar rel key the display will show an arrow above the decimal. to use tab to the position type number with the. then tab the number will print with the dec. lined up.

How do I increase the margins on the typewriter

To set a margin beyond the left or right margin, move the carrier (or cursor) to that margin, press the Margin Release key, then proceed to move the carrier (or cursor) to the desired position. Then, press the Left or Right margin key to set the new margin. A beep will sound indicating the new margin has been set. When you set a new left or right margin, the previous margin is automatically cleared.

Alternatively, you can type beyond the right margin by pressing the Margin Release key and then continue typing when the carrier (or cursor) stops at the right margin. To type beyond the left margin, press the Margin Release key and then the Backspace key to move the carrier (or cursor) to the position where you want to start typing.

How can I set a right hand tab

I assume you are talking about Flush Right Tabulation.

To set a flush right tab:
(1) Position the carrier (or cursor) at the point where you want a flush right tab to be set.
(2) Hold down the Tab set/clear key and press the 2 key.

To clear a flush right tab:
(1) Press the Tab/back tab key to move the carrier (or cursor) to the flush right tab position.
(2) Hold down the Code key and press the Tab set/clear key.

To use a flush right tab:
(1) Press the Tab/back tab key to move the carrier (or cursor) to the flush right tab position.
(2) Type the text. Characters will appear on the display as they are typed. Corrections can be made on the display before the text is printed.
(3) Press the Print key. The text is printed aligned with the flush right tab position.

What do I press to set my left and right margin on the swintec typewriter 7040

Go to the margin you wish to change, PRESS BUT DON'T HOLD the MAR REL key space or backspace to the desired location press L. or R. mar key.

I have a swintec 8016. please tell me how to clear the tabs that are set so that i can set new ones.

Space all the way to the right press and hold the tab clear ket, press return, all the tabs should clear. Space to the points that you want tabs and press tab set. To clear an indivual tab tab to that position and press tab clear. DickyO

Tab Release

You can reset all functions to original settings by doing this simple self test.
1. Turn typewriter off
2. Hold down the margin release key.
3. While holding down margin release key, turn on typewriter.
4. release margin release key
typewriter will now begin to type on it's own.
5. Turn typewriter off and then on again
all settings will now be cleared.
